Tyler Perry transitions another one of his hit plays to the big screen with this adaptation of +Madea Goes to Jail. The idea of surviving prison definitely supplies one with street cred. Would Rambo be the same if he didn't end up breaking rocks in the prison yard? Would Jean Valjean from Les Miserables have garnered character-forming stripes had he not been inprisoned? Probably not. Tyler Perry has brought his most popular character, the notoriously cranky Madea (played by Perry), to the big house in Madea Goes to Jail. If people didn't like seeing movies where African-American comedians dress up like feisty old ladies and beat some sense into their troubled friends and family, studios wouldn't keep making them. Fans of Tyler Perry's Madea franchise won't be disappointed with the 2009 installment Madea Goes to Jail, which finds the tough-talking matriarch in the slammer following yet another temper-fueled brush with the law.
